INDIANAPOLIS (WISH) — Indianapolis police have made an arrest in a cold case homicide from the early 1990s.

Carmen Van Huss was killed 31 years ago, and following some time of investigation, her case ran cold.

Through genetic testing and advanced analytics, the Indianapolis Metropolitan Police Department says they have finally arrested a suspect in Van Huss’ “tragic murder.”

IMPD has not released the name of the suspect.

More information will be released in a press conference Tuesday afternoon.
